That’s what happens in your body with stem cells. These remarkable cells are your built-in repair system. They can transform into many different cell types, muscle, blood, skin, nerve, and replace worn-out or damaged cells. But as you age, your stem cell reserves shrink and the remaining ones become less effective. Scientists call this stem cell exhaustion, and it’s a major reason tissues lose their ability to regenerate.
Why Stem Cells Matter
From birth, stem cells are the engine of growth and renewal. They keep your skin fresh, your muscles strong, and your blood supply steady. Every time you heal from a cut, fight an infection, or recover after exercise, stem cells are behind the scenes doing the work.
But with age:
-
Stem cells divide more slowly
-
They respond less effectively to signals for repair
-
Some remain dormant and never activate when needed
The result is slower healing, reduced resilience, and an increased risk of degeneration.
How Stem Cell Exhaustion Shows Up in Daily Life
You might notice it in subtle ways first. Cuts or bruises that linger longer than they used to. Muscles that take more time to recover after a workout. Hair that grows thinner, or skin that heals more slowly after irritation.
In deeper tissues, stem cell decline contributes to osteoporosis, anemia, immune weakness, and even cognitive decline. Essentially, the “repair crew” can’t keep up with the city’s growing list of maintenance problems.
The Hopeful News: Stem Cells Respond to Your Habits
While stem cell reserves naturally decline with age, lifestyle choices strongly influence how well they continue to function. You can’t stop the clock, but you can keep the crew energized.
Everyday Practices That Support Stem Cells
Movement stimulates stem cells, particularly in muscles and bones. Resistance training and weight-bearing activity send signals that recruit repair cells and strengthen tissues.
Nutrition matters, too. Whole, plant-rich diets with plenty of fiber and antioxidants create an environment where stem cells thrive instead of being overwhelmed by inflammation.
Rest and recovery are essential. Deep sleep activates repair pathways and helps stem cells carry out their nighttime work.
Stress balance is another key. Chronic stress hormones interfere with stem cell activity. Practices that calm the nervous system, from breathing exercises to nature walks, restore balance.
Common Questions About Stem Cells
“Can stem cells regenerate completely?”
Not infinitely. Their reserves decline with age, but supporting their environment helps them stay functional for longer.
“Do children and young adults have unlimited stem cells?”
They have a much larger, more active pool, which is why they heal so quickly. But even in youth, lifestyle can either protect or deplete the repair system.
“Is it too late to help my stem cells if I’m older?”
Not at all. Studies show even later in life, exercise, nutrition, and good sleep can enhance stem cell function and improve regeneration.
